Assess Alzheimer’s Disease via Plasma Extracellular Vesicle-derived mRNA

2023-12-26

Abstract excerpt

Alzheimer’s disease (AD), the most prevalent neurodegenerative disorder globally, has emerged as a significant health concern, particularly due to the increasing aging population. Recently, it has been revealed that extracellular vesicles (EVs) originating from neurons play a critical role in AD pathogenesis and progression.
